Program Description

Five-year academic program to prepare dentists with advanced clinical skills

Domain Learning Outcomes
1. Professionalism • Adhere to ethical standards and national laws regulating the dental profession.• Prioritize patient safety in all decisions and procedures.• Recognize the limits of professional practice and refer when necessary.• Demonstrate empathy and humane behavior toward patients, families, and the community.• Respect patient dignity, rights, and choices at all times.• Maintain confidentiality and privacy of patient information.• Build effective professional relationships with colleagues and respect professional boundaries.• Acknowledge the importance of continuous professional development for all healthcare team members.
2. Communication and Social Interaction Skills • Use professional communication and interdisciplinary collaboration in providing healthcare.• Demonstrate strong interpersonal skills in supervision and teamwork.• Document clinical information accurately and securely while maintaining confidentiality.• Provide information to patients clearly and in a timely manner to ensure understanding of treatment options.• Communicate responsibly and professionally, including via social media.• Engage patients, families, and the community in oral health matters.• Communicate effectively within the organizational structure of the institution.• Respect cultural diversity and apply cultural sensitivity in healthcare.
3. Health Promotion • Assess social, cultural, and environmental factors affecting health and disease.• Apply health promotion and disease prevention strategies to improve quality of life.• Collaborate with the healthcare team to manage and promote oral health.• Evaluate behaviors affecting oral health such as nutrition, smoking, and substance use.• Design, implement, and evaluate evidence-based awareness programs.• Apply age-specific caries risk assessment techniques and plan preventive programs accordingly.• Use innovative methods to promote oral health awareness in the community.
4. Scientific and Clinical Knowledge • Evaluate and apply scientific research to improve oral health.• Use fundamental medical and behavioral sciences to understand oral diseases.• Design and conduct dental research using a critical and scientific approach.• Understand the scientific principles of radiation, dental materials, and risk management.• Demonstrate basic knowledge and clinical skills across dental specialties: Conservative Dentistry, Pediatric and Preventive Dentistry, Oral Surgery, Orthodontics, Endodontics, Periodontology, Prosthodontics, and Public Oral Health.
5. Patient-Centered Care Clinical Data Collection:• Conduct oral and facial examinations and assess vital signs.• Record the patient’s chief complaint and medical/social history.• Use appropriate diagnostic tools and interpret results.• Document patient data accurately, consistently, and up to date.Diagnosis and Treatment Planning:• Develop evidence-based, patient-centered treatment plans.• Diagnose oral diseases and identify cases requiring referral.• Recognize the impact of systemic diseases on dental care.• Apply preventive principles within the treatment plan.• Ensure informed consent and clarify financial aspects.Clinical Treatment and Evaluation:• Manage pain and anxiety related to oral health.• Treat periodontal diseases surgically and non-surgically.• Perform endodontic procedures on internal and external tooth tissues.• Conduct vital pulp therapy procedures.• Use fixed or removable prostheses to restore function and esthetics.• Manage occlusal disorders caused by growth or acquired conditions.• Perform simple extractions and minor oral surgeries.• Prescribe or administer appropriate dental medications.• Monitor treatment effectiveness and follow-up plans.• Handle medical and dental emergencies.• Apply infection control standards in all clinical procedures.• Perform restorations preserving tooth structure and esthetics.• Manage acute oral infections and related soft tissue conditions.• Provide care for different age groups, special medical cases, and people of determination.• Administer local anesthesia and manage possible complications.• Assess orthodontic needs and provide initial corrective treatments.

UAE High School Certificate with appropriate grade, English proficiency (IELTS 5.0 or TOEFL 500 or EmSAT 1100), admission exam

General compulsory and elective requirements + College requirements + Specialization requirements + Practical training
